Readers’ emotional engagement with war-related media content: a linguistic and eye-tracking data study

 

Project no.: S-PD-24-30

Project description:

The study focuses on the emotional responses evoked by Russia’s large-scale military actions in Ukraine and aims at identifying and categorizing the emotional responses/emotions in a computer-mediated data sample collected from mass media, social media and through eye-tracking experiments.
